O.K. i woke up yesterday and went to play stalker (i know old game but i have had it for year now and never installed it) and i played for maybe five minutes then it locked up so i uped the memory voltage ( i know my memory is crap) and it lasted about 30min. so then i dropped the speed to 800 and it lasted for about 45min i have tried differnt drivers. and no luck i have tried taking it out of sli and diffent generic ram. any other ideas to cause of the problem would be nice. driver is 174.55 specs in sig. the memory sounds like the cause to me but any other ideas would be nice.

If only the game locked up and Windows did not, test other games first before you "up the memory voltage" after playing Stalker for 5 mins :stick:

Download GRID demo if you have no other games installed (SupCom works well too) and tell us if you're having the same problem. If Windows locks up but works fine in 2d after restart, THEN you have a hardware problem.

If it is the memory, you could try decreasing the Performacne level. If your Memory is set to SPD in BIOS, change it to it's correct memory timings first, and test. If it still seems unstable, you can go up to about 2.15 vMEM. Then try changing PL to 8 instead of 7.
